Aetherius Society

The Aetherius Society is a UFO religion founded by George King in 1954 (or 1955), combining UFO claims, yoga, and ideas from various world religions, notably Buddhism, Christianity, and Theosophy. The religion's stated goal is to prevent the annihilation of the Earth by improving cooperation between humanity and various alien species, and by improving the spiritual lives of the world. The society has claimed that various disasters may be prevented by prayer, often aided by "Spiritual Energy Batteries" meant to store healing psychic energy The society also believes that it is to make the way for the "Next Master," a messianic figure who will descend upon Earth in a flying saucer, possessing magic more powerful than all the world's armies. The society is named after Aetherius, a being King claims to have telepathically contacted and channeled. Aetherius is believed to be a "Cosmic Master" from Venus, along with Buddha and Jesus. The society's membership, although international in composition, is not very large, consisting of approximately 650 members as of 1993.
